I have never denied Chaos destroys. Indeed, I've cited precisely why it
destroys Creation while simultaneously providing for growth and change
otherwise inconceivable by the gods. However, when you speak of Dawn,
you should read your history more closely. The Taint was -never-
banished from Creation. Such banishment is utterly impossible, even to
one as powerful as Ayar. All the Phoenix accomplished was to chase the
Taint underground, and even that was not all that long-lived. Dispersal
merely shuffles Chaos within Creation; it does not weaken or remove
Chaos from Creation. As I have mentioned, several times now, such
removal is completely, totally, and absolutely impossible by any force
in Creation.

Further, and to address a personal pet peeve, only the willfully
ignorant label us Babelites. The proper term is Babelonian, and the
usage of improper terminology only encourages people to further discount
whatever insight you may or may not provide, ex-Sultan.
